1. Say “No” Like You Mean It
First things first—stop being a people-pleaser! The highly chill folks have mastered the art of saying “no” without batting an eyelid. In South Africa, where ubuntu (togetherness) is a big deal, it can feel a bit tricky to turn down requests or invitations. But remember, every time you say “yes” to something you don’t want to do, you’re saying “no” to your peace of mind. So, practice the power of a polite but firm “no.” Trust me, it’s liberating!
2. Unplug and Recharge
In today’s hyper-connected world, being glued to your phone is almost a national pastime. But here’s the thing—highly chill people know when to unplug. They understand that the constant pinging of notifications is a surefire way to lose your cool. Whether it’s switching off your phone for a few hours or going on a full-blown digital detox, taking time away from screens is crucial. And hey, while you’re at it, how about enjoying the African sunset without the filter? Bliss!

4. Mindfulness, Baby!
Mindfulness isn’t just for the yoga mat—it’s a way of life. Highly chill people practice mindfulness in their everyday activities. Whether it’s savoring a cup of coffee, taking a walk in nature, or simply breathing deeply when stuck in traffic on the N1, being present in the moment is key. Mindfulness helps you stay grounded and reduces stress. Plus, it’s a great way to appreciate the little things in life, like the smell of rain on African soil… or the joy of finding a parking spot in Johannesburg.
5. Keep Things in Perspective
Highly chill people don’t sweat the small stuff because they know it’s just that—small stuff. When faced with a problem, they ask themselves, “Will this matter in five years?” If the answer is no, they let it go. This habit is especially crucial in a world where minor inconveniences can feel like major disasters. Maintaining perspective helps you stay grounded and, ultimately, more relaxed. So, next time you’re about to lose your cool, take a step back and see the bigger picture.

7. Prioritize Rest and Relaxation
Last but certainly not least, highly chill people know the importance of rest. They understand that you can’t pour from an empty cup, so they make sure to recharge regularly. Whether it’s getting a full night’s sleep, enjoying a lazy Sunday afternoon, or indulging in spa day, they prioritize self-care. In our fast-paced world, especially in the hustle and bustle of African cities, it’s easy to neglect rest. But remember, rest is the foundation of a calm and collected life.
